首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

jsTree插件:当按钮包含在每个项目中时,它不能工作

jsTree插件是一个基于jQuery的开源插件,用于创建交互式的树形结构。它提供了一种简单而强大的方式来展示和操作树形数据。

该插件的主要特点包括:

  1. 灵活性:jsTree插件支持自定义节点样式、图标、复选框、拖放等功能,可以根据需求进行灵活配置。
  2. 轻量级:jsTree插件的文件体积较小,加载速度快,对网页性能影响较小。
  3. 跨浏览器兼容性:jsTree插件兼容主流的浏览器,包括Chrome、Firefox、Safari、IE等。
  4. 功能丰富:jsTree插件支持节点的增删改查、节点的展开和折叠、节点的拖放排序等功能,可以满足大部分树形结构的需求。

jsTree插件适用于许多场景,包括但不限于:

  1. 文件浏览器:可以使用jsTree插件展示文件目录结构,并提供文件的操作功能。
  2. 组织架构图:可以使用jsTree插件展示公司组织架构,并支持拖放调整组织结构。
  3. 导航菜单:可以使用jsTree插件创建多级的导航菜单,方便用户浏览网站内容。
  4. 分类目录:可以使用jsTree插件创建分类目录,方便用户查找和筛选内容。

腾讯云提供了一款名为COS(对象存储)的产品,可以与jsTree插件结合使用。COS是一种高可用、高可靠、低成本的云端存储服务,适用于存储和处理各种类型的数据。通过将jsTree插件与COS结合,可以实现树形结构数据的展示和存储。

更多关于jsTree插件的详细信息和使用示例,请参考腾讯云官方文档:jsTree插件使用指南

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

这11个新的Figma隐藏技巧,大幅提升你的设计效率

2.无限制调整大小 在无法自由调整大小的Frame‍上工作非常令人沮丧。在 Figma 中使用框架,您可能会遇到的问题‍之一是,您调整框架大小时,框架内的对象可能会以意想不到的方式移动或缩放。...第三,更容易知道什么是什么,因为您可以清楚地看到每个屏幕的边界和其中的元素。‍ 要在 Figma 中创建框架,请在屏幕上选择要包含在框架中的元素,单击鼠标右键,然后从菜单中选择“框架选择”。...您想要复制屏幕,重要的是选择整个框架(通过单击其名称)然后复制。这将确保该屏幕上的所有元素都包含在复制的框架中。 8.如何将Frame重新附加到组件上?...从那里,单击“创建新样式”按钮并为您的图像命名。这会将图像保存为您可以在需要随时访问和使用的样式。 使用此功能要记住的一件事是,您在设计中使用图像,图像的分辨率会对图像的外观产生影响。...值得注意的是,即使您可以在 Figma 中使用百分比设置行高,但您使用检查模式仍将以像素为单位显示。但是,这不应影响您设计的外观或行为方式。

4.5K51

Android Studio 3.2新功能特性

此外,您可以将动态功能模块添加到您的应用程序项目中,并将其包含在应用程序中。通过动态交付,用户可以根据需要下载和安装应用的动态功能。...添加视图, 在“Design”窗口中的视图下方会出现一个设置按钮 。点击此按钮设置设计时视图属性。您可以从各种样本数据模板中进行选择,并指定用于填充视图的样本项目数。...通过此版本,您现在还可以查看和检查包含在导入到应用项目中的外部C / C ++库依赖的头文件。...在cpp 目录中,位于应用程序项目范围内的所有头文件都将在每个本地C / C ++库依赖的include节点下进行组织。...您使用AVD管理器编辑AVD,您可以指定在AVD启动加载哪个AVD快照。

5.4K10
  • Apriso开发葵花宝典之九 Project篇

    如下图 项目A是一个根项目,包含整个项目中共享的所有实体,并充当一个框架中所有引用的项目。项目B和项目C参考项目A, 它们继承了项目A中创建的功能。...如果某实体版本处于活动Active状态,则无法在同一目中的模块之间移动。需要把实体复制到新实体,然后移动。...GPM项目将只包含“显式添加”到项目中的实体的默认版本,例如:操作A和操作B两个操作。操作A依赖于操作B。操作B包含在GPM,操作A的默认版本将只包含在GPM中。...从在GPM中: 不能删除通过PB项目添加的实体。 不能向基于PB项目创建的项目添加依赖不能从基于PB项目创建的项目中删除依赖不能添加Process Builder实体。...6、不要在一个模块中保留太多的实体,以避免移动模块、创建管理出现问题 7、拆分大项目的步骤: 创建一个新项目A 从大项目B中复制一个新项目C 从C项目中选择需要迁移的移动Move到新项目A

    20810

    Jump Start Bootstrap 第1章

    所有必要的CSS类和JavaScript代码,都已经包含在Bootstrap内。例如,在链接元素() 上使用btn类,它将看起来像一个按钮,使用btn-primary可以把链接显示成暗蓝色按钮。...完全重写了Bootstrap程序库,并成为了一个响应性的框架。的组件兼容各种设备,包括移动设备、平板电脑和桌面设备,以及许多新的CSS和JavaScript插件。...你不能通过替换核心的CSS和JavaScript文件,直接迁移到这个版本。 如果您想了解一下Bootstrap的完整发展历程,请查看GitHub上的历史版本。它还显示了对每个版本所做的更改。...Bootstrap需要jQuery让的JavaScript组件工作。 bootstrap.min.css是什么?...被称为压缩版,是因为没有空格和注释,减小了文件尺寸。 它将在你的项目完成使用,为发布项目准备的。 使用Jar 可以在项目中导入webjars,达到同样效果。

    3.5K40

    大佬对Maven进行深度讲解:什么是Maven?POM.XML如何解读?

    于是托马斯开始尝试修复这个 BUG,他差不多有眉目的时候已经到了午饭时间。 下午继续工作。...最典型的例子是:commons-fileupload-1.3.jar 依赖于 commons-io-2.0.1.jar,如果没有 IO ,FileUpload 不能正常工作。...如果不了解这个情况,导入的 jar 不够,那么现有的程序将不能正常工作。再进一步,当你的项目中需要用到上百个 jar ,你还会人为的,手工的逐一确认它们依赖的其他 jar 吗?...可是 Maven 的插件并不包含在 Maven 的核心程序中,在首次使用时需要联网下载。 下载得到的插件会被保存到本地仓库中。本地仓库默认的位置是:~.m2\repository。...-- filtering开关打开,使用到的过滤器属性文件列表 -->

    1.6K10

    VS Code上也能玩转Jupyter Notebook,这是一份完整教程

    这种探索并不只是因为酷,还是因为每个流行的 IDE 都有其独特的功能,而我的很多项目都是跟同事合作的,这些同事可能使用不同的 IDE,为了在项目中互相配合,我会尽量用他们的「语言」。...但是它还不能支持编辑 Jupyter Notebook 产生的文件。 现在不一样了。...随着 2019 年 VS Code Python 插件的最新发布,VS Code 已经提供了对 Jupyter Notebook 的本地支持,也就是可以在不运行 Jupyter Notebook 的情况下在笔记本上工作...命令状态下的快捷键 单元左侧的垂直条显示其为命令状态(蓝色),就可以使用下面这些快捷键了。 ? 运行代码块 你只需要点击 code/markdown 区域的三角符号就能运行这个代码块了。...变量预览器 要查看已定义的变量列表,只需单击工具栏中的变量按钮,就会出现显示所有已定义的变量的一个表。你新定义的变量也会自动包含在表中。 ?

    16.9K31

    qmake:变量手册

    以下选项仅在 macOS 上生效: app_bundle:将可执行文件放入一个中(这是默认设置)。 lib_bundle:将库放入库中。 plugin_bundle:将插件放入插件中。...21、DEF_FILE 此变量仅在 Windows 上使用应用程序模板使用。指定要包含在目中的 .def 文件。...no_default_installA:项目有一个顶级项目目标,执行 make install ,所有内容都已安装。但是,如果有一个设置了此配置值的安装目标,则默认情况下不会安装。...qmake 会自动添加使用的 Qt 模块通常需要的插件。默认值已调整为最佳的开箱即用体验。 链接到 Qt 的共享/动态构建或链接库,此变量当前无效。它可以用于稍后部署动态插件。...203、YACCSOURCES 指定要包含在目中的 Yacc 源文件列表。 所有依赖、头文件和源文件都将自动包含在目中

    3.8K20

    使用Webpack提升Vue.js应用程序的4种方法(翻译)

    vue-loader的最终输出是一个JavaScript模块,准备将其包含在Webpack捆绑中。...默认情况下,仅使用运行时构建,因此,每次使用 import vue from 'vue' ,都将使用它。在您的项目中,这就是您所得到的。...Vendor file Common Chunks插件可以将您的 vendor 代码(例如,不太可能经常更改的Vue.js库之类的依赖)与您的应用程序代码(每次部署可能更改的代码)分离。...默认情况下,仅缓存的文件到期,或者当用户手动清除缓存,浏览器才会再次从服务器请求文件。...但是,如果您的应用有多个页面,则拆分代码会更有效,因此每个单独的页面代码都位于单独的文件中,并且仅在需要才加载 Webpack具有一称为“代码拆分”的功能。

    2.6K20

    Android训练课程(Android Training) - 构建你的第一个应用

    weight的值是一个数字,指示了每个视图可以占用的剩余空间的数量,相对的是兄弟视图占用的数量。...当用户点击按钮,系统将会调用它。...创建一个新的activity的实例系统将会调用它。这个方法是 你必须使用setContentView()方法定义activity布局的地方,也是 你处理初始化设置那些activity组件的地方。...它被包含在ADT中,但是如果你使用不同的IDE,你可以在 添加平台和 Adding Platforms and Packages 安装。...打开,在文本框输入一个消息,点击发送,这时消息出现在第二个activity。 图表2 。 在最终的应用程序里的两个activity,运行在安卓4.4 这就是了,你完成构建里你的第一个安卓应用!

    2.2K00

    Maven快速学习教程

    〇、为什么要Maven 在开发中经常需要依赖第三方的之间存在依赖关系,版本间还有兼容性问题,有时还里要将旧的升级或降级,项目复杂到一定程度包管理变得非常重要。 ?...,去hibernate的官网下载Jar;如果使用Log4j,去log4j的官网下载jar..... 2 某些jar有依赖的时候,还要去下载对应的依赖jar 3 jar依赖有冲突,不得不一个一个的排查...4 执行构建,需要使用ant写出很多重复的任务代码 5 新人加入开发,需要拷贝大量的jar,然后重复进行构建 6 进行测试,需要一个一个的运行....检查 有了Maven,提供了三种功能...verify 运行任何检查以验证是否有效,并满足质量标准。 install 将该安装到本地存储库中,作为本地其他项目的依赖。...dependencyManagement的一个使用案例是有父子项目的时候,父项目中可以利用dependencyManagement声明子项目中需要用到的依赖jar,之后,某个或者某几个子项目需要加载该插件的时候

    2.4K40

    《JavaEE进阶》----2.<Spring前传:Maven项目管理工具>

    出现BUILD SUCCESS说明打包成功。 install 编译、测试、打包,并将构建好的jar/war安装到本地 Maven 仓库。工作中常用来发布到本地。...工作中常用来发布到远程Maven仓库。 其他命令 compile:编译项目的源代码,将.java文件编译为.class文件,在开发过程中检查代码的编译是否成功,或在构建前进行编译。...test:运行项目中的单元测试。验证代码的正确性,确保新代码没有破坏现有功能。 validate:当你刚刚创建或修改了pom.xml,检查其配置是否有效。...包括编译、测试等步骤,并在这之后运行可能存在的集成测试。当你需要确保项目中的代码不仅通过了单元测试,还通过了集成测试,并符合发布标准时使用。...是mysql还需要依赖的别的jar 第二个则是我们添加的 我们发现Maven依赖不仅把当前的jar依赖进行,还把这个jar依赖的jar依赖进来到项目之中 Maven对我们进行的依赖管理,会把当前依赖的依赖也会引入到当前项目中

    15010

    VS Code Java 7 月更新:Lombok 支持重大提升, Spring 增强新功能!

    Lombok支持 Lombok 是一个流行的 Java 框架,我们一直从用户那里听到,他们的项目中有 Lombok 依赖,我们的插件无法很好地工作。因此我们对此开始了一系列调查。...Lombok 插件 @GabrielBB https://github.com/GabrielBB 启用 Lombok 支持和用户通知 第一次打开项目,如果我们的插件检测到存在 Lombok 依赖。...以下是几个使用它的场景示例: 移动一个类 – 将一个类从一个拖到另一个 移动 – 将一个拖到另一个中 添加依赖 – 将 JAR 文件从操作系统直接拖到Java 项目的“引用库”中(不使用构建工具的...因此,我们添加了一设置,以便您可以在某些情况下禁用嵌入提示。您可以通过键入“inlay exclusion”并在 Java 下单击来找到此设置。这是一个屏幕截图。...您从 Spring Boot Dashboard启动应用程序并单击右侧的按钮,您便可以访问该视图。从那里,您可以访问双向的依赖关系视图。

    1.2K20

    为Vue2集成UIkit

    每个引入的第三方我们都得吝啬地测算一下得失,即使webpack可以用chuck来分包,但也不能滥用,否则加载速度缓慢就是破坏使用体验的最大因素。...但jQuery的强大在于的普及性,几乎我们能找到的很多优秀小组件都会有jQuery版本,甚至只有jQuery的版本。而UIkit正是其中一员,不能抗拒的话也只能学会享受。...使用UIkit,需要在代码中同时import它们才能让webpack在编译正确地引用。...以全路径方式引入到代码文件中,而应该用webpack的resolve配置,用别名来代替全路径。...上述的写法还是不够DRY,为了使用一个就得引入多个不同的依赖库,这种做法实在很难看,此时我们可以选择一个Vue的最佳做法,就是用插件形式来包装这种零碎化的引入方式。

    1.2K20

    如何在Debian 9上安装和使用Composer

    要在项目中使用Composer,您需要一个composer.json文件。该composer.json文件告诉Composer您需要为项目下载哪些依赖,以及允许安装每个软件的哪些版本。...但是,某些情况可能需要您手动编辑约束 - 例如,您发布所需库的主要新版本并且要升级,或者您要使用的库不遵循语义版本控制。...第4步 - 包括自动加载脚本 由于PHP本身不会自动加载类,因此Composer提供了一个自动加载脚本,您可以将其包含在目中以免费自动加载。这使得使用依赖变得更加容易。...您需要做的唯一事情是在任何类实例化之前将vendor/autoload.php文件包含在PHP脚本中。添加第一个依赖,Composer会自动生成此文件。 让我们在我们的应用程序中尝试一下。...第5步 - 更新项目依赖 每当您想要将项目依赖更新为更新版本,请运行update命令: composer update 这将检查项目中所需库的较新版本。

    1.7K20

    VS Code Java 7 月更新:Lombok 支持重大提升, Spring 增强新功能!

    本周赠书:Cay S.Horstmann:从Java新特性看Java的未来 Lombok支持 Lombok 是一个流行的 Java 框架,我们一直从用户那里听到,他们的项目中有 Lombok 依赖...,我们的插件无法很好地工作。...启用 Lombok 支持和用户通知 第一次打开项目,如果我们的插件检测到存在 Lombok 依赖。如果需要启用 Lombok 支持,我们会发送通知提醒开发者。...以下是几个使用它的场景示例: 移动一个类 – 将一个类从一个拖到另一个 移动 – 将一个拖到另一个中 添加依赖 – 将 JAR 文件从操作系统直接拖到Java 项目的“引用库”中(不使用构建工具的...您从 Spring Boot Dashboard启动应用程序并单击右侧的按钮,您便可以访问该视图。从那里,您可以访问双向的依赖关系视图。

    64020

    Eclipse使用入门教程

    2.2工作区(Workspace) 一个Eclipse可以有多个工作区,每个工作区包含了多个项目,以及所有其余的设置信息例如界面布局,文字大小,服务器定义等等。...工作区目录会有一个名为.metadata的目录来保存所有设置信息。在Eclipse启动的时候会让你选择要使用的工作区。如果输入的工作区目录不存在,Eclipse会自动创建。...file:可以点击Browse…按钮选中包含项目的ZIP压缩,如果包含项目的话就可以在中间的Projects列表框中显示。...调试器遇到断点就会挂起当前线程并切换到调试透视图。调试透视图将会显示Debug视图,Variables视图,Breakpoints视图和Expressions视图。...2.15快速加入、删除jar到Build Path 首先将jar文件复制到项目中(参考复制项目中的文件一节),然后在Package Explorer视图的jar文件上单击右键,选择菜单Build Path

    1.6K20

    如何在Ubuntu 18.04上安装和使用Composer

    要在项目中使用Composer,您需要一个composer.json文件。该composer.json文件告诉Composer您需要为项目下载哪些依赖,以及允许安装每个软件的哪些版本。...但是,某些情况可能需要您手动编辑约束 - 例如,您发布所需库的主要新版本并且要升级,或者您要使用的库不遵循语义版本控制。...第4步 - 包括自动加载脚本 由于PHP本身不会自动加载类,因此Composer提供了一个自动加载脚本,您可以将其包含在目中以免费自动加载。这使得使用依赖变得更加容易。...您需要做的唯一事情是在任何类实例化之前将vendor/autoload.php文件包含在PHP脚本中。添加第一个依赖,Composer会自动生成此文件。 让我们在我们的应用程序中尝试一下。...第5步 - 更新项目依赖 每当您想要将项目依赖更新为更新版本,请运行以下update命令: composer update 这将检查项目中所需库的较新版本。

    4.2K00

    Gradle教程「建议收藏」

    gradle构建脚本将独立包含在该项目中,并且不需要在系统本身上显式安装Gradle。 那不是很好吗?...我们使用的第一个插件是Java插件。 该插件提供了一些预定义的配置和任务,使我们能够非常轻松地构建Java项目。 利用类似Maven的源集在指定项目中查找源代码。...除了插件之外,我们还向项目添加了一些依赖 。 Gradle知道从我们定义的存储库部分中寻找这些依赖的位置。...(在该项目的Gradle构建脚本中指定): 列出子项目 gradle projects 您查看公共项目并想确定项目中包括所有子项目,此命令非常有用。...增加的最大优点是能够通过网络下载所需的依赖 。 社区感到,目标目标的自定义仍然很困难,并且同一库以不同版本多次下载,依赖管理不能很好地处理冲突 。

    2.2K10

    【专业技术】Qt的新玩意

    编者按:我是一直用Qt,但是仅限于用C++和它的Widget写写简单的界面,对于这个“新”东西,其实早就不新了,从4.7.x就有了,只不过我项目中没有用,也就一直没有研究。...有三不同种结构的QWidget: 不能作为父部件的简单部件(QLabel, QCheckBox, QToolButton等) 常作为其他部件的父部件(QGroupBox, QStackedWidget,...QML组件和QWidget的parent概念最明显区别在于,子项位置是相对于父的,但不会要求子项完全包含在中(当然可在必要设置子项的clipped属性).这个差异具有深远的影响,例如: 围绕部件的阴影或高亮可作为部件的子项...更倾向于要求在一个中定义,而与QGraphicWidget等价的QML可能由跨多个QML文件的QML组合而成,但还是可以加载到C++的单个QGraphicsObject 对象中....QGraphicsWidget通常使用QGraphicLayout来布局.QML不使用QGraphicLayout,因为Qt的布局对动画和UI的流畅性不太友好,因此几何上的接口是主要的不同点.定义QML

    3K60
    领券